编辑导语:对具备一定规模的公司来说,OA是非常常见且致力于提高效率的一套系统。本文对OA系统中审批流模块设计展开分析,笔者拆解了详细的流程步骤,并对设计过程中的一些问题进行了思考总结,希望能够给你带来些启发。

审批流,是OA 系统的最核心模块,大部分的功能模块都会和审批流关联,一个好的审批流管理方案,能极大减少产品和研发的工作量。
审批流管理,包括以下 3 个模块:角色管理、审批关系管理、审批方案管理。通过审批方案聚合了角色、审批关系、以及审批规则,形成一套符合业务流程的审批流,基于具体的场景,走不同的人员审批。
01 员工角色管理
员工角色是审批流中的基础,能很大程度上减轻审批流维护成本。从结构上分为 3 个部分:员工基本信息、角色管理和审批等级。
员工基本信息是不变的(一般由 EHR 系统维护),可以读取 EHR 系统中的数据,确保员工信息的准确。
角色管理分为角色名称和员工管理的团队范围,举例:张三是市场部和销售部的 HRBP,那张三的角色是HRBP,管理的部门「市场部」、「销售部」,当这两个部门有属于 HRBP 的审批信息,就都会通知到张三。
一个员工可以有多个角色和多个管理部门,一个角色也可以包括多个员工,这样的好处,是如果有员工入离职或调岗,不需要修改审批流,只需要在角色中增加或减少员工即可。

02 审批关系管理
审批关系管理,是即默认审批流,分为「汇报关系管理」、「汇报类型管理」和「审批等级」。
闽ICP备13000641号-4